What Does It Mean to Pivot in Business?

Pivots can take many forms, and understanding each type is essential for any entrepreneur. Here are some common pivot strategies:

  • Market Pivot: Targeting a new audience or segment
  • Product Pivot: Altering or expanding your product features
  • Business Model Pivot: Changing how you deliver value to customers
  • Technology Pivot: Adopting new technology to enhance efficiency

Each of these strategies has the potential to open new avenues for growth and success. The key is to remain vigilant and responsive to market signals, ensuring that your business doesn’t just adapt, but thrives!

Key Takeaways from Entrepreneurial Case Studies

As we explore successful case studies of entrepreneurial adaptation, it’s vital to distill the lessons learned. Successful pivots often share common themes that can serve as valuable insights for any budding entrepreneur. Here are some of the key takeaways from notable companies:

  • Agility is crucial: The ability to respond quickly to market changes can be the difference between success and failure.
  • Customer-centric approaches: Listening to your audience and adapting based on their feedback can lead to innovative solutions.
  • Diversification: Expanding product lines or services can open new revenue streams, especially during uncertain times.
  • Data-driven decisions: Utilizing market research can guide effective pivots that resonate with consumer needs.

By synthesizing these lessons, you can better prepare your business for inevitable shifts in the marketplace. Always remember, adapting is not just about survival; it's about thriving!

Frequently Asked Questions About Entrepreneurial Pivots

Q: What is a business pivot?
A: A business pivot involves making significant changes to a business model or product offering in response to market conditions, aiming to adapt and thrive.
Q: What are the different types of pivots?
A: Common types include Market Pivots (targeting a new audience), Product Pivots (altering product features), Business Model Pivots (changing value delivery), and Technology Pivots (adopting new tech).
Q: Why is adaptability important for entrepreneurs?
A: Adaptability allows entrepreneurs to respond effectively to unforeseen challenges, capitalize on new opportunities, increase resilience, explore innovative solutions, and enhance customer satisfaction.
Q: What traits define an entrepreneurial mindset for successful pivots?
A: Key traits include curiosity about market trends, resilience in the face of setbacks, willingness to embrace change, and a commitment to continuous learning.
Q: How can market research help in successful pivots?
A: Effective market research helps entrepreneurs understand economic trends, monitor industry changes, analyze competitors, and gather customer feedback, leading to informed, data-driven decisions that align with market needs.
